Sorry did not had time to share more about it, happy you guys got the VBIOS.
Regarding the S17 i have some good and bad. Mine is from GenTechPc with LM, IC diamond and new thermal pads. 11900h 3080 2tb sku
Good:
- Screen, no bad bleed, the fact to change profile for colors on Armory crates, Gsync working well, advanced optimus i did not try as im on dedicated GPU all the time.
- Keyboard + volume wheel, both take time to get used to it but the actuation point/click feedback is there, volume wheel to adjust mic level and other stuff at the same is useful
- Fingerprint sensor is fast, i was sad to lose windows hello from my blade pro but actually print sensor is better because you can turn it on and leave
- Bios undervolt
- Performance, played all my games in 1440p, MSFS2020 run on ultra at 40 fps, Warzone/BCO between 100-130 fps (12k gpu score timespy)
- The soft material is really comfortable and give this grip feeling without being sticky
Bad:
- Location of the charging port, on the left side has a huge filter just before it, it looks so ugly and kill the clean aesthetic of the laptop
- Impossible to charge my ipad at a decent rate from the USB-c
- Amount of bloatware form ASUS
- Coil whine is really bad, from IDLE to heavy load i feel like i have a dvd ejecting from it's loader
- Right Fan is GPU i think, tend to spin fast and the fan are that good that it blows the hot air quiet far to your right hand where you have your mice, it gets really annoying on long session
- the soft materials leave fingers marks/stains
- Low cpu score on timespy time to time, i don't know why (below 10k cpu timespy)
The really bad:
- the left part next to the trackpad where your palm rest get so warm that it's annoying in long gaming session, defeat the purpose of raised keyboard to keep hands cold in a way, i end up using a small piece of fabrics to keep my hand colds
- the wifi card is thrash (mediatek) had blue screen when loading steam games on wifi but by magic they disappeared when using ethernet. Ping spikes, wifi DC etc basically a waste of a wifi card. Tried on multiple routers and connections, only my laptop has this issues all my other one in the house are fine...
- Performance ? i feel that my temps are scores are on the lower side, maybe it was a wrong choice to have opted for LM, IC diamond change, i've seen on youtube people pulling 12.5k timespy, and CPU score around 11000+, mine is way below average and i have no idea why.

Conclusion:
I would buy it again but i don't know if the X17 is better choice.. The S17 seems less powerful. My ideal laptop would have been the Legion 7 with intel version.
